Output 6751436f4c6294345f6e119a76145008268e9b33bbdef7a522ce665f7fc7f656:0

value
380999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5176f76dc911e975a270067a44cb800a6756870b OP_EQUAL
address
MFKuUuZji9QxqvbAXqCM5bFue9iAnb8U4U
transaction
6751436f4c6294345f6e119a76145008268e9b33bbdef7a522ce665f7fc7f656
spent
true